Définir des objectifs clairs pour votre développement web
Comment s’assurer que vos efforts en développement web portent leurs fruits ? Fixer des objectifs clairs est essentiel pour orienter le développement web vers des résultats concrets. Les objectifs SMART (Spécifiques, Mesurables, Atteignables, Réalistes, Temporels) offrent un cadre solide pour guider les projets. Par exemple :
- Amélioration du temps de chargement : Réduire le temps de chargement des pages à moins de 2 secondes d’ici 3 mois. Selon Google, un délai de chargement supérieur à 3 secondes peut entraîner un taux de rebond de 40 %.
- Augmentation du taux de conversion : Augmenter le taux de conversion de 10 % sur trois mois grâce à des appels à l’action plus efficaces. En moyenne, une augmentation de 1 seconde du temps de chargement peut réduire le taux de conversion de 7 %.
- Optimisation pour les moteurs de recherche : Atteindre la première page des résultats de recherche pour cinq mots-clés spécifiques en six mois. Une étude de Ahrefs montre que 91 % des pages n’obtiennent aucun trafic organique depuis Google.
Adopter une méthodologie de développement agile
La flexibilité et l’efficacité sont-elles la clé du succès en développement web ? La méthodologie agile favorise précisément cela. Elle se base sur des cycles de travail itératifs appelés sprints, permettant d’ajuster le projet en cours de route. Voici les étapes à suivre :
- Sprints : Planifiez des cycles de développement de 2 à 4 semaines, durant lesquels des fonctionnalités spécifiques sont développées et évaluées.
- Revues régulières : Organisez des réunions à la fin de chaque sprint pour évaluer les progrès et redéfinir les priorités. Les équipes agiles constatent souvent une augmentation de 25 à 50 % de leur productivité.
- Collaboration : Impliquez toutes les parties prenantes, y compris les utilisateurs, pour recueillir des retours immédiats, favorisant ainsi une amélioration continue du produit.
Utilisez des outils comme Trello ou Jira pour gérer efficacement vos projets et suivre l’avancement des tâches. Ces outils améliorent la transparence et la communication au sein des équipes.
Choisir les bons outils et technologies
| Technologie | Type de projet | Cas d’utilisation |
|---|---|---|
| React | Applications web | Développement d’interfaces utilisateur dynamiques. Environ 40 % des développeurs choisissent React pour sa flexibilité et sa large communauté. |
| Vue.js | Projets interactifs | Création de SPA (Single Page Applications) simples. Ce framework a été adopté par plus de 600,000 sites web dans le monde. |
| Node.js | Applications serveur | Gestion d’applications en temps réel comme des chats. Node.js est utilisé par des entreprises comme LinkedIn et Netflix pour sa rapidité et sa performance. |
Assurez-vous de considérer l’intégration continue et le déploiement, en choisissant des outils adaptés tels que Jenkins ou CircleCI pour optimiser ces processus, car ces outils réduisent le temps de déploiement de 90 % dans de nombreux cas.
Optimiser le design et l’expérience utilisateur (UX)
Votre site offre-t-il une expérience utilisateur satisfaisante ? Une bonne UX est cruciale pour la satisfaction des utilisateurs et leur fidélisation. Voici quelques meilleures pratiques à suivre :
- Design responsive : Assurez-vous que le site s’adapte à toutes les tailles d’écran, un impératif étant donné que plus de 50 % du trafic web mondial provient des appareils mobiles.
- Accessibilité : Rendre le site utilisable pour tous, y compris les personnes handicapées. Environ 15 % de la population mondiale souffre d’une forme de handicap qui peut affecter leur capacité à utiliser Internet.
- Tests utilisateurs : Effectuez des tests réguliers pour identifier et corriger les problèmes d’UX, en notant que des tests bien menés peuvent améliorer le taux de conversion jusqu’à 300 %.
Un exemple de refonte réussie est celle de l’e-commerce XYZ, qui a vu son taux de conversion augmenter de 25 % après avoir amélioré son interface utilisateur, illustrant ainsi l’importance de l’UX dans le succès commercial.
Tester et itérer : le secret de l’amélioration continue
Comment garantir la qualité dans vos projets de développement ? Les tests réguliers sont essentiels pour assurer la qualité du développement. Intégrez les tests suivants dans votre cycle de développement :
- Tests unitaires : Vérifiez chaque module ou composant individuellement, ce qui peut réduire le coût des erreurs de 30 à 40 %.
- Tests de charge : Évaluez la performance sous des charges variables, notamment en anticipant jusqu’à 1000 utilisateurs simultanés pour des applications populaires.
- Tests de compatibilité : Assurez-vous que l’application fonctionne sur différents navigateurs et dispositifs, car 60 % des utilisateurs abandonnent un site qui ne s’affiche pas correctement sur leur navigateur.
Pour une itération réussie, collectez des retours d’utilisateurs à l’aide d’enquêtes ou d’analyses de l’utilisation des fonctionnalités. Ces données sont précieuses pour orienter les améliorations futures.
Mesurer le succès et ajuster votre stratégie
Comment savoir si vos efforts portent leurs fruits ? Pour évaluer l’efficacité de votre développement web, il est important de suivre des indicateurs clés de performance (KPI) comme :
- Le taux de conversion : Mesure l’efficacité de vos appels à l’action. Une augmentation de 1 % du taux de conversion peut signifier des millions de dollars supplémentaires en revenus.
- Le temps de chargement : Impact direct sur l’expérience utilisateur. Selon Amazon, une seconde de retard dans le chargement peut coûter 1,6 milliard de dollars en ventes chaque année.
- Le trafic organique : Montre l’efficacité de votre optimisation pour les moteurs de recherche, essentiel pour réduire les coûts d’acquisition de clients.
Utilisez des outils comme Google Analytics pour analyser ces données et ajuster votre stratégie en conséquence. Ces outils vous aident à comprendre le comportement des utilisateurs et à optimiser votre site.
Rester à jour : suivre les tendances du développement web
Êtes-vous prêt à faire face aux évolutions rapides du développement web ? La formation continue est essentielle pour rester compétitif dans le domaine du développement web. Consultez régulièrement des ressources telles que :
- Blogs spécialisés : Restez informé des nouvelles technologies et meilleures pratiques. Des sites comme Smashing Magazine ou CSS-Tricks publient régulièrement des articles de qualité.
- Forums : Échangez avec d’autres professionnels et partagez des idées sur des plateformes comme Stack Overflow.
- Conférences en ligne : Participez à des événements pour apprendre des experts du secteur, ce qui peut enrichir vos connaissances et élargir votre réseau professionnel.
ART.1071218
